Clinton Oladayo Alabi is an emerging legal and tax professional. He holds a Bachelor of Laws (LLB) degree from the Obafemi Awolowo University in Nigeria (OAU), where he served as the President of the OAU Tax Club. In this role, he spearheaded brilliant initiatives that were of significant professional and academic interest to members of the OAU Tax Club, as well as made valuable socio-economic and philanthropic contributions to the wider public. He is a recipient of the prestigious Prof. C.S. Ola Prize for excellence in the Law of Taxation. He is also the National Vice President of the Association of Nigerian Taxation Students (ANTAS).

Clinton has gained valuable professional experience in tax, finance, and risk analysis from various internship roles held with prominent commercial law firms and finance-based entities in Nigeria, including Stanbic IBTC, Banwo & Ighodalo, The New Practice (TNP), and the Nigerian Economic Summit Group (NESG). He recently served as a Student Research Analyst for the Presidential Fiscal Policy and Tax Reforms Committee, where he made valuable contributions to Nigeria’s recent Tax Reforms Bills aimed at enhancing fiscal governance, simplification of the tax system, and driving economic growth. He also recently completed a Venture Analyst internship stint at the Tony Elumelu Foundation in Lagos, Nigeria.

Clinton has participated in representative capacity at prestigious tax and negotiation competitions, such as the Federal Inland Revenue Service (FIRS) National Tax Quiz Competition in Nigeria and the Herbert Smith Freehills-National Law University, Delhi International Negotiation Competition. He is also a published writer on various topical tax-related issues. Clinton is currently at the Nigerian Law School, where he is training to earn his legal practice qualifying certificate (BL).
